**JOB SUMMARY:**

The Manager – Operations Centre, Managed Services is a spokesperson for their solution and the business owner for their area of responsibility\. They are the subject matter expert and responsible for the development and management of all employees within their practice, as well as the delivery of service offerings\. This position and direct reports will be the primary interface between all clients and internal teams to ensure successful service delivery Forsythe Managed Services\. The role delivers and supports sales as necessary\.

This position develops operational plans to execute previously developed strategies for a sub\-function or business segment\. The Manager has specific influence and control over discretionary spending in an area of responsibility, but has no direct budgetary responsibility\.

**PRINCIPA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:**

+ Develop client support services and processes\. Maintain knowledge of products and coach/mentor employees on how to review client incidents / change requests\. Oversee maintenance of the knowledge base and train the team to update it and develop intellectual property\.
+ Act as first point of escalation for the Managed Services team\. Oversee distribution of incidents and change requests from clients and ensure that they are closed in a timely manner\. Coach and direct team in operational activities to ensure compliance with departmental goals and objectives\.
+ Develop relationship with vendor to get exposure to new equipment for practice team\. Work with vendor to develop training on new technologies for employees\. Build relationship with vendor engineering to obtain leverage for with their service and training\. Obtain access to training facilities, software, and other resources vendors have to offer\.
+ Interface with Sales and product team\(s\)\. Educate Sales and Pre\-Sales Product members on all service capabilities of the Forsythe and Forsythe partners Internal Service Offerings\. Interface with consultants and LOB Leaders to maintain service offerings\.
+ Participate at hire and annually in the Information Security Awareness training as well as other required training identified by the Human Resources department\. HIPAA or other regulatory training may be required based on your role or assignment\.
